Goldman Sachs Maintains Neutral on Jack Henry & Associates, Raises Price Target to $178

BenzingaBenzinga Newsdesk

Goldman Sachs analyst Will Nance maintains Jack Henry & Associates (NASDAQ:JKHY) with a Neutral and raises the price target from $158 to $178.
